Doris 1.2.4.1 配置文件参数优化
时间: 2023-08-13 20:04:36 浏览: 168
Doris 1.2.4.1 的配置文件中有很多参数可以进行优化,其中一些常见的参数包括:
1. fe_http_port:前端 HTTP 服务端口号,默认值为8030,可以根据实际情况进行调整。
2. be_port:后端服务端口号,默认值为 9060,可以根据实际情况进行调整。
3. be_max_filter_ratio:后端服务过滤器最大占用内存比例,默认值为0.7,可以根据实际情况进行调整。
4. be_max_filter_error_rate:后端服务过滤器最大错误率,默认值为0.02,可以根据实际情况进行调整。
5. be_thread_num:后端服务线程数,默认值为 24,可以根据实际情况进行调整。
6. fe_idle_timeout:前端 HTTP 连接的空闲超时时间,默认值为 60s,可以根据实际情况进行调整。
7. query_thread_num:查询线程数,默认值为 10,可以根据实际情况进行调整。
8. txn_timeout_s:事务超时时间,默认值为 60s,可以根据实际情况进行调整。
9. txn_retry_max:事务重试次数,默认值为 3,可以根据实际情况进行调整。
需要注意的是,对于不同的场景和需求,参数的优化方式也有所不同,需要根据具体情况进行分析和调整。同时,在进行参数优化时,也需要注意系统的稳定性和安全性,避免出现意外情况。
相关问题
doris doris.filter.query 参数如何配置
Doris是一个分布式的列式存储系统,filter和query都是Doris中的查询参数。filter参数可以用于过滤数据,query参数用于查询数据。这两个参数的配置与Doris的版本和具体使用场景有关,以下是一些常见的配置方法:
1. Doris 0.14.0及以上版本:
- filter参数配置方法:可以在查询语句中使用WHERE子句进行过滤,例如:SELECT * FROM table WHERE column1='value1'。
- query参数配置方法:可以在查询语句中使用LIMIT子句限制查询结果数量,例如:SELECT * FROM table LIMIT 1000。
2. Doris 0.13.0及以下版本:
- filter参数配置方法:可以在查询语句中使用WHERE子句进行过滤,例如:SELECT * FROM table WHERE column1='value1'。
- query参数配置方法:可以在查询语句中使用LIMIT子句限制查询结果数量,例如:SELECT * FROM table LIMIT 1000。
需要注意的是,Doris的filter和query参数的配置方法可能会随着版本的更新而有所改变,因此在具体使用时建议查阅Doris的官方文档或者咨询Doris相关的开发人员。同时,在配置这些参数时也需要根据具体的业务场景进行调整,以达到最优的查询效果。
flink sql连接doris 报错:org.apache.doris.shaded.com.fasterxml.jackson.databind.exc.UnrecognizedPropertyException: Unrecognized field "exception" (class org.apache.doris.flink.rest.models.QueryPlan), not marked as ignorable (3 known properties: "partitions", "status", "opaqued_query_plan"]) at [Source: UNKNOWN; line: 1, column: 15] (through reference chain: org.apache.doris.flink.rest.models.QueryPlan["exception"])
这个错误提示说是在解析 JSON 的时候遇到了未知的属性 "exception",而且这个属性没有被标记为可忽略的。根据错误提示,似乎是在解析 QueryPlan 这个类的 JSON 数据时出现了问题。
建议检查一下你的 JSON 数据是否符合 QueryPlan 类的定义,或者尝试升级相关的依赖库,看看是否能够解决这个问题。此外,你也可以查看一下你的代码中是否有对 QueryPlan 类的自定义修改,是否有添加了新的属性或者修改了属性名。
阅读全文